
One of three defendants charged in the death of a two-year-old boy last April in Two Rivers was sentenced today to life in prison. 29-year-old David Heiden will be eligible for parole in 25 years. He had pled guilty to physical abuse of a child-repeated acts causing the death of Gilbert Grant II.
Officers responded to a Two Rivers residence for a report of a child not breathing. The child was pronounced dead a short time later. Court records show that Heiden, along with Gilbert’s mother Rena Santiago and Bianca Bush repeatedly hit the boy with their hands, a shoe and a belt over a several month period. Heiden admitted he violently shook Gilbert with force while yelling at him to go to sleep.
Court records show that Santiago returns to court this week for a plea hearing while a scheduling conference is scheduled for Bush next month.
